2013-01-12 19 views
3

我需要向Roo表中添加一列,該列將用戶指向另一個URL。例如,您可以使用刪除和更新按鈕的列使用update =「true」,但我想要另一個按鈕和我自己的URL。Spring Roo jspx標記 - 指向您自己的URL的表中的列

我看到了表格:表格和表格:列標籤內置在默認的腳手架中。

我看着添加表:簡單和表:顯示標籤,但無法讓他們工作。

如何將一列添加到Roo表中,並在其中定義自己的URL(以嵌入的行的ID)和圖像?

格雷格

回答

1

它不容易,只是添加自定義列標籤,作爲列標籤並不會實際渲染的價值,他們只是告訴哪些列應呈現的表與表標籤不實際的渲染。

因此,最簡單的方法是修改表標記,如下所示:

  • 副本table.tagx到tableCustom.tagx
  • 添加額外的自定義列中tableCustom,基於
  • 「更新」一欄
  • 修改需要使用這個新列使用tableCustom
任何意見

原因複製標籤是,它可以讓你更新Roo的標籤時,Spring Roo的新版本被釋放,而不會丟失您的更改。

+0

寫得很好的鋰,非常感謝。我希望自己能夠完成這項工作。將自己的代碼與生成的代碼分開的想法是一個好主意。我用zzz爲自定義內容加前綴,這樣我就可以通過一次搜索找到所有更改。 – Ribeye